Structural Underpinning in Tampa, FL
Structural underpinning services involve reinforcing and stabilizing the foundation of a property to prevent or address issues caused by settling, shifting, or other structural concerns. These services are commonly requested for projects such as leveling uneven floors, repairing foundation cracks, or supporting additions and renovations that place extra load on the existing structure. Homeowners typically seek underpinning when they notice signs like cracks in walls, uneven flooring, or doors and windows that no longer close properly, aiming to ensure the safety and stability of their property.
Before requesting underpinning services, property owners should understand the extent of the foundation issues, including any visible damage or signs of movement. It is also helpful to consider the property's age, soil conditions, and any previous repairs that may impact the underpinning process. Gathering this information can assist in determining the most appropriate stabilization methods and ensure the project addresses the underlying causes of foundation movement effectively.

Common Structural Underpinning Jobs
Foundation stabilization - prevents uneven settling and maintains structural integrity of the property.
Pier and beam underpinning - supports and lifts homes with crawl spaces experiencing sinking or shifting.
Concrete underpinning - reinforces and strengthens existing concrete slabs affected by settling.
Basement underpinning - addresses foundation issues in homes with below-grade spaces.
Soil stabilization - improves soil conditions to prevent future settlement and shifting.
Retaining wall underpinning - supports landscape features and prevents soil erosion around the foundation.
Structural Underpinning Questions
What is structural underpinning? Structural underpinning involves strengthening or stabilizing a building's foundation to prevent settling or shifting issues.
When is underpinning necessary? Underpinning is needed when a property shows signs of foundation movement, such as cracks, uneven floors, or door and window problems.
How does underpinning improve property stability? It reinforces the foundation, reducing the risk of further settling and helping maintain the building’s structural integrity.
What types of projects typically require underpinning? Underpinning is common for homes with shifting foundations, additions, or renovations that impact the existing structure.
